Many homeowners in Atlanta find replacement siding a cost-effective way to substantially increase curb appeal. Beyond improving a home’s beauty, certain siding types also reduce annual home maintenance costs. Before making a buying decision, homeowners should understand the various siding options.
The main types of siding Atlanta homeowners install on their homes are wood siding, fiber cement siding, and vinyl siding. Masonite, a wood composite, is a low-cost siding alternative to real wood, which can be more expensive. CertainTeed and HardiePlank are two popular examples of fiber cement siding, which is made of cement, sand, and wood fibers. Vinyl siding is also a popular choice; it can retain its original look for years and never requires painting.
Much of the wood-composite siding on homes was installed in the 1980s, and has already started to deteriorate. However, much of the material in crumbling wood siding is still under warranty, and you may be entitled to a claim against the manufacturer.
